WHY BRING ME FLOWERS WHEN I'M DEAD? WHEN YOU HAD THE TIME TO DO IT WHEN I WAS ALIVE ~ Jaklin Romine

$50.00

From Jaklin Romine:

This is the first zine I made after 10 years and it is the start of my new zine / art book adventure. This first experiment I wanted to make layers of imagery, texture, color, and shapes overlap and seep into each other’s visual and literary content. With mixed papers of neon pink and green combined with different opacity of imagery the zine flows in and out of different visual consciousness.
